In the gritty underbelly of Indianapolis, redemption is a dangerous game, and for private investigator Frank Behr, it comes with a price. Haunted by his past and reveling in the freedom of his solitary life, Behr suddenly finds himself drawn into a dark, labyrinthine search when the distraught parents of a missing young man, Paul and Carol Gabriel, enlist his help. Their desperate plea awakens a hidden vulnerability in Behr, pushing him into a reluctant partnership that shatters his carefully constructed walls—and uncovers a tangled web of secrets that intertwine their fates. As he delves deeper into the shadows, Behr battles not only external threats but also the ghosts of his own failures, confronting the truths that have long eluded him. Each case he takes on unnerves him further, forcing him to grapple with the meaning of loss, loyalty, and the relentless pursuit of justice in a world where happy endings are elusive. In the Frank Behr series, David Levien expertly weaves a tapestry of suspense, moral complexity, and emotional depth, each book a journey into the heart of what it means to seek the truth at all costs. Books in this Series

Frank Behr

City of the Sun

Published in 2008

Where the Dead Lay

Published in 2009

Thirteen Million Dollar Pop / The Contract

Published in 2011

Signature Kill

Published in 2015
